What does G mean in gaming?
Alyssa Powell/Insider. GG is an acronym that means “good game,” and is usually said at the end of online multiplayer games. Saying GG at the end of games is considered good sportsmanship, and in some games, can even earn you rewards.
What is the meaning of Nerf in gaming?
Nerf (computer gaming): In video gaming a nerf is a change to a game that reduces the desirability or effectiveness of a particular game element. The term is also used as a verb for the act of making such a change.The opposite of nerf is buff (in one of that term’s two usages). The term originated with Ultima Online,…
What is a soft Nerf toy?
The term originated with Ultima Online, and refers to the Nerf brand of toys which are soft and less likely to cause serious injury.
